Transaction 7615425ea36d59db5dc70f1599d4e24ce23422f7c438d0efbcd640b2e6cea54d
1 Input
1 Output
-
7615425ea36d59db5dc70f1599d4e24ce23422f7c438d0efbcd640b2e6cea54d:0
- value
- 41679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a9f0be269620b71ed58a8a88d84eed9486ed8c7 OP_EQUAL
- address
- 3QYBPEud4JtEWSNcGtgbcGpamHQimV13Ng